Warriors vs Lakers 1:00pm AEST

I couldn’t be further apart on my feelings about these two teams coming into the season so look for me to be fading the Lakers and backing the Warriors over the first few weeks. Lakers have a clear talent edge here, but they just have so many question marks across the board. I am quite obviously big on analytics, so it shouldn’t be a surprise when I say I’m not Westbrook’s biggest fan. It has been clear since the Lakers traded for him that the fit with Lebron isn’t great, but AD moving down to the 5 alleviates a lot of the potential issues. It looked like this was going to be the plan but unfortunately now Ariza and THT (who both would’ve got minutes at the 3 alongside Lebron at the 4 and AD at the 5) are hurt, it severely impacts their flexibility and it’s looking more like AD will be starting at the 4 now.  On the flip-side, the Warriors have a clear identity and were playing some straight up awesome basketball in the pre-season en route to a 5-0 record and +9.9 net rating. Jordan Poole has emerged into a serious threat as he was 2nd in league in pre-season points per minute (only behind Steph). Otto Porter has had a rough few seasons with injuries and just being terribly out of shape, but he looked awesome going 16-29 from 3 through the pre-season. I am more than happy to take the free points with the team full of confidence playing great basketball.
